Description

EX HIRE, 2024, Signature Edition, 2350hrs, AutoPowr CommandPro, 50K, G5 Plus Screen, AutoTrac Ready with Integrated SF7500 SF1 Dome, Activations, Ultimate comfort package with Activate air seat – heated/cooling and massaging, A/C, front suspension, 5ESCV with electric joystick controls, hyd top link, Intelligent power management, Front linage + PTO W/2ESCV, Activate command steering, air/hyd trailer brakes, 2X 72kg starter weights + 4x 205kg wheel weights, App radio, fridge, hyd fender controls, Michelin AXIOBIB2 VF620/75R30 VF710/75R42, Road Registered: 10/06/2024, March 2024 Build, has had 2000hr service, just come off full PG Comprehensive warranty at 2250hrs. **Ex Hire John Deere Subsidised Finance, 1+2 Annuals based on 60% of selling price @1.5% flat p.a, UK Customers only, T&C’s Apply**
